First Data provides electronic commerce and payment solutions for businesses and consumers worldwide, serving 4.1 million merchant locations, 1,500 card issuers and millions of consumers.

Gesellschaft fur Zahlungssysteme (GZS) provides card issuing and acquiring processing as well as cross-border debit and fraud management solutions to its banking clients. Easycash, a fully-owned subsidiary of GZS, delivers network service provider and ebusiness services.

At present, GZS processes 982 million transactions per year and provides outsourced processing services for 8.5 million German and Swiss credit cards. Furthermore, GZS provides merchant processing services for its clients serving more than 300,000 merchants.

First Data expects the acquisition to complement its expansion into Greece during 2004, and into Austria, Italy, the Netherlands, Slovakia, Lithuania, Latvia, Serbia and Montenegro, Russia, Hungary and the Nordic region in 2005.
